Key Insights
The depth filtration market within life sciences, specifically biologics manufacturing, presents a robust growth opportunity. With a 2025 market size of $666.3 million and a projected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 4.6% from 2025-2033, the market is expected to reach approximately $960 million by 2033. This growth is driven by the increasing demand for biologics, advancements in biopharmaceutical manufacturing processes requiring high-purity products, and the stringent regulatory requirements ensuring product safety and efficacy. Key drivers include the rising prevalence of chronic diseases necessitating innovative biologic therapies, the continuous development of novel biologics, and the adoption of advanced filtration technologies to enhance process efficiency and yield. Market leaders like Merck Millipore, Cytiva, and Sartorius are continuously innovating, introducing new filter materials and designs that offer improved performance and cost-effectiveness, further fueling market expansion.

Growth is expected to be consistent, albeit moderate, reflecting a mature yet evolving market. While the market benefits from strong underlying demand, potential restraints include the high cost of advanced filtration systems, potential supply chain disruptions affecting raw materials, and the need for ongoing regulatory compliance. However, ongoing research and development efforts focused on enhancing filter performance, streamlining manufacturing processes, and reducing costs are likely to mitigate these challenges. Segmentation within the market is likely diverse, encompassing various filter types (e.g., depth filters, membrane filters) and applications (e.g., clarification, sterilization), with significant variation in regional market shares driven by factors such as pharmaceutical industry concentration and regulatory landscapes.

Leading Markets & Segments in Depth Filtration in Life Sciences (Biologics Manufacturing)
This section identifies the dominant regions and segments within the depth filtration market for biologics manufacturing. The analysis is based on market size, growth rate, and key driving factors.
- Dominant Region/Country: North America is currently the leading market, driven by factors such as a large and established biopharmaceutical industry, significant R&D investment, and favorable regulatory frameworks. Europe and Asia-Pacific are also experiencing considerable growth.
- Key Drivers:
- North America: High concentration of biopharmaceutical companies, substantial investments in R&D, stringent regulatory compliance driving adoption of advanced filtration solutions.
- Europe: Strong presence of contract manufacturing organizations (CMOs), growing demand for biologics, supportive government policies.
- Asia-Pacific: Rapid expansion of the biopharmaceutical industry, increasing healthcare expenditure, growing adoption of advanced technologies.
The dominance of North America is attributable to its robust biopharmaceutical infrastructure, high R&D investment, and strong regulatory support for the development and production of new biologics. However, Asia-Pacific is experiencing the fastest growth rate, fueled by expanding healthcare spending, increased demand for cost-effective solutions, and the growing presence of multinational biopharmaceutical companies.

Challenges in the Depth Filtration in Life Sciences (Biologics Manufacturing) Market
Despite considerable growth, several challenges impact the depth filtration market. Stringent regulatory compliance necessitates significant investments in validation and documentation, increasing operational costs. Furthermore, fluctuations in raw material prices and supply chain disruptions can impact production efficiency and profitability. Intense competition among established players and new entrants poses another challenge, requiring ongoing product innovation and cost optimization strategies. The industry is also facing difficulties in scaling up production to meet the growing demand for biologics while maintaining consistent quality standards, leading to capacity constraints in some cases.
